Barry White’s The Man (1978 Vinyl Album) is a smooth and soulful classic by the legendary "King of Love." Released on October 30, 1978, this album showcases White’s signature deep voice, romantic themes, and lush orchestral arrangements. As one of the most celebrated artists of the 1970s, Barry White combines soul, R&B, and disco elements, making The Man another standout in his extensive catalog of love-themed music.

Overview:

  • Artist: Barry White
  • Album Title: The Man
  • Release Date: October 30, 1978
  • Label: 20th Century Records
  • Format: Vinyl
  • Genre: Soul, R&B, Disco

Notable Tracks:

  1. “Your Sweetness is My Weakness” – A smooth, romantic groove that became a top 40 hit on the R&B charts, showcasing White’s seductive vocals and lush instrumentation.
  2. “Just the Way You Are” – A cover of Billy Joel's hit, this version infuses White’s sensual style and deep orchestral backing, turning the song into a slow, love-drenched ballad.
  3. “It’s Only Love Doing Its Thing” – A soulful, mid-tempo track that captures the essence of White’s romantic philosophy.
  4. “Sha La La Means I Love You” – A disco-infused cover of the Delfonics’ classic hit, reworked with White’s signature sound.

Musical Style:

The Man is filled with Barry White’s signature orchestral soul sound, blending lush string arrangements, smooth rhythms, and his distinctive deep baritone voice. White’s mix of romantic themes and rich, full-bodied instrumentation makes this album a continuation of his sensual, love-centric music. Elements of disco weave through the tracks, but soul and R&B remain at the heart of the album’s production.

Album Artwork:

The cover of The Man features a simple but striking portrait of Barry White in a luxurious fur coat, exuding confidence and style. The design reflects White's persona as a suave, romantic figure in the world of soul and R&B.

Reception & Legacy:

The Man continued Barry White’s successful run in the late 1970s. The album peaked at No. 36 on the Billboard 200 and No. 12 on the Top R&B Albums chart, further cementing White’s place as a master of romantic soul music. The track “Your Sweetness is My Weakness” became one of the standout hits, and his cover of “Just the Way You Are” is considered a fan favorite.
